Sir can you guide me through the interpretation of cash flows financing investing and operating activities in whihc of your videos do you basically guide through them in your 3 videos or should i refer to the technical articles
Hi,
Cash flow is relatively straight forward to analyse as you just need to say where the cash is coming from – issue of shares/debt or operating activities. You then need to look at where the cash is going – payment of debt, investment in NCA, dividend payments.
